As the most widely used, convenient and clean energy in people’s production and life,power affect all aspects of national life. With the development of social and technology, people’s spiritual and material needs keep growing, power plays a very important role in society energy because of the quality of life improving and the social demand increasing, quality of power production has a significant impact on the community. But with the application of the large number of semiconductor devices and nonlinear loads generated a large number of extremely wave, resulting in power grid contaminated, power quality is destroyed, which led to people’s production and life a lot of inconvenience or even great losses.Nip in the bud, to optimize and reform, the power quality management is imminent.In the power system, the voltage waveform is an important index to measure the quality of the power quality.Harmonic is the key factor to the voltage waveform distortion.In order to ensure that the power quality can be maintained at a high level, many countries and institutions in the world set requirements and standards to limit the harmonic of power grid and maintain the power quality of power grid. Because of the urgent need of the society, how to effectively solve the factors that affect the quality of power reduction,and effectively improve the power quality of the topic of research, which has become a hot topic.So a large number of researchers have been exploring all over the world in both academic and engineering fields.Generally there are two ways to deal with the harmonic pollution: one is produce harmonic pollution devices and upgrade equipment, which achieve the purpose of reducing or even the harmonics eliminating.This direction from the source of the harmonic generation, can effectively reduce or even eliminate harmonics, but it is almost impossible to achieve in the face of a large power system.The other is extremely accurate wave compensation of power grid,purpose to suppress the abnormal wave, compensate reactive power, improve electric energy quality.In this research direction, the passive power filter and active power filter are important research results, which have been put into use and become an important means to control the harmonic pollution. In particular, the active power filter is considered as the best treatment method, and its high efficiency, stability and flexibility have laid a good foundation for the optimization of the power grid and its application prospects.In this paper, the solution to the problem is given after the harmonic problem presented,which become the topic of research--active power filter, describe its development status, system structure, basic principle, classification and development trend,and select the three-phase shunt active power filter based on the active power balance principle of in-depth study, expect to makeprogress in real-time, accuracy and cost. Finally,by MATLAB simulation and analyzes the experimental results, we demonstrate the advantages of the theory and find the lack of research,meanwhile put forward possible suggestions.
